A Course in Miracles (also referred to as ACIM or the Course) is a self-study curriculum (spiritual in nature) that sets forth an absolute non-dualistic metaphysics yet integrates (its definition of the principle of) forgiveness emphasizing its practical application in daily living. There is no author listed on either the cover or the title page of the publication, nor is there a "personal name" listed for author/creator with the United States Library of Congress. However, in the Preface of the Course, under the section entitled "How It Came," there is a first-person account by Helen Schucman who describes in her own words the process by which the material came to fruition. Schucman claimed to have written the material, with the help of William Thetford, based on the dictation of an inner Voice, which voice Schucman identified as Jesus. In the last paragraph of this section, Schucman explains why the names of the collaborators do not appear on the cover. The most recent copyrighted, published edition of A Course in Miracles is the only edition that contains in one place all of the writings that Schucman authorized to be printed. It is published solely by the Foundation for Inner Peace, the organization chosen by Schucman for this purpose. It consists of preface, text, workbook for students, manual for teachers, including clarification of terms, and two supplements: 1) Psychotherapy: Purpose, Process and Practice; and 2) The Song of Prayer (see image and infobox to right). Judith Skutch Whitson, President and Chairperson of the Foundation for Inner Peace, reports that nearly two million volumes of A Course in Miracles have been published and disseminated worldwide since it first became available for sale in 1976. Answered by wewhodream - Wed Feb 14 07:37:14 2007 From Yahoo Answer Search: "A Course in Miracles" A Course in Miracles is a self-study book of spiritual psychotherapy that was scribed by Helen Schucman between 1965 and 1972 through a process of inner dictation. The book is composed of a 669-page Text, which sets forth the theory, a 488-page Workbook for Students, which sets the theory in motion, and a 92-page Manual for Teachers, which is a short FAQ answering questions commonly asked by students. The Course, as referred to by its students, was first published in 1976 but was later revised to have neater chapter structure and subtitles and was republished in 1992.
